The National Stock Exchange (NSE) has extended the futures and options (F&O) trading window following the introduction of a new closing auction in the cash market segment. This adjustment allows traders additional time to hedge risk, rebalance portfolios, or close positions as real-time price discovery occurs in the cash market. The revised timings aim to improve market efficiency and provide greater flexibility for participants.

The National Stock Exchange (NSE) recently announced an extension of the trading window for futures and options (F&O) contracts, aligning it with the new closing auction process in the cash market segment. This window enables traders to engage in hedging, portfolio rebalancing, or position closure while real-time price discovery takes place in the cash market. The change reflects the exchange’s effort to synchronize derivative trading with the evolving cash market structure, allowing market participants to react more effectively to final auction prices. The specific new timings are subject to verification from NSE’s official circular, but the extension is intended to provide additional minutes for trading after the cash market close. The move comes as part of broader reforms to enhance market transparency and operational flexibility. Key takeaways from this development include the potential for improved market efficiency by reducing the gap between cash and derivatives market closing procedures. The extended F&O window may allow traders to adjust their positions based on the closing auction results, thereby reducing basis risk. This change could also influence liquidity patterns in the derivatives segment, as participants might have more time to execute hedging strategies. For institutional investors and high-frequency traders, the additional window may facilitate better portfolio rebalancing in line with the final price discovery in the cash market. However, the exact impact on volatility and trading volumes would depend on market adoption and further details of the new timings. From an investment perspective, the extended F&O trading window could offer traders more nuanced strategies tied to the cash market closing auction. Investors may use this period to adjust derivative exposures based on the auction’s price signals, potentially leading to more efficient risk management. However, market participants should consider that extended hours may also introduce additional costs or complexities in execution. Broader implications for the derivatives market include possible shifts in open interest patterns and implied volatility calculations. As with any structural change, traders are advised to review the revised timings carefully and adjust their trading plans accordingly. The NSE’s initiative underscores a trend toward integrating cash and derivatives market mechanisms to support price discovery.
